Miller’s Mastiff Bat vs sei whale
Molossus pretiosus compared with Balaenoptera borealis
Key Differences
- Miller’s Mastiff Bat is Least Concern while sei whale is Endangered.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Miller’s Mastiff Bat | sei whale |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) |
| Family | Molossidae | Balaenopteridae (Rorquals) |
| Genus | Molossus | Balaenoptera (Rorquals) |
| Species | Molossus pretiosus | Balaenoptera borealis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Miller’s Mastiff Bat and sei whale share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
